The weirdest Celtics trade was when Irv Levin traded them for the Buffalo Braves. Really weird.
Yeah, a really bizarre move given Buffalo wasn't nearly the market Boston was even then.
I'm trying to remember, was this part of Levin's master plan to move to San Diego? He couldn't move the Celtics, but no problem with the Braves. Or did Levin go through life without a master plan?
Yep. He was never of the Buffalo Braves for any game of the Braves'. The first game he was owner for was a San Diego Clipper game. Levin was a California business man and wanted a team close to home so he was happy to make the swap (as he never really like Boston).
Supposedly the Nate Archibald for Kermit Washington trade was also part of the franchise swap.
